Company formation and registration services in Kyrgyzstan
For business, cooperation with the countries of Central Asia is not a different sort of things. However, in most cases, trade is focused on Kazakhstan and Uzbekistan. Kyrgyzstan somehow remains on the sidelines, totally undeservedly. Kyrgyzstan is a market for 6 million people, with a considerable number of niches. Russian is the state language here, along with Kyrgyz. The state is a member of the WTO and the Eurasian Union. The Double Taxation Avoidance Agreement (DTA) is in force with 27 countries.
Features of taxation in Kyrgyzstan
A company in Kyrgyzstan can operate under one of two taxation regimes:
- Common (CST);
- Unified imputed income tax (UTII).
The common taxation system provides for the payment of income tax in the amount of 10%. There is also a sales tax, which varies from 0% to 3%, depending on several conditions: type of activity, method of payment, etc. For some product groups, it is necessary to pay VAT. Another mandatory payment in Kyrgyzstan is a garbage collection fee, which is equivalent to $ 1.44 per month.
As for dividends, they are also subject to a standard tax of 10%. However, this rate may change if the holders of securities are individuals and legal entities from countries with which DTA is valid.
The taxation of companies on the single tax differs from the CST in the following features:
- No income tax;
- No VAT;
- No sales tax.
A single tax can vary from 6% to 2% of the company's profits. The rate is calculated based on the type of activity of the organization, and also depends on how the company pays taxes - in cash or through a current account. You can work on this system if the company's revenue does not exceed 8 million soms, which is equivalent to $ 118 thousand.
Forms of incorporation
Registration of companies in Kyrgyzstan is possible according to one of four options. The legal forms in the country are as follows.
- LLC - a limited liability company. No more than 30 shareholders can create such an organization.
- CJSC - the maximum allowable number of shareholders is 50 people.
- OJSC - an unlimited number of participants can create such an organization;
- A branch of a non-resident – is not considered an independent legal entity, but acts as a dependent organization.
If the company has exceeded the maximum number of shareholders for its legal form, but at the same time has not managed to reorganize before the end of the calendar year, regulatory authorities can appeal to the court to liquidate the enterprise.
High Tech Park
Another important nuance you need to know about Kyrgyzstan is the High Technology Park (HTP). This is a special economic zone, the participants of which are not required to pay income taxes on sales and VAT. Personal income tax for employees of organizations that are participants in HTP is reduced from 10% to 5%. However, Park participants will have to pay a special fee of 1% of revenue for the previous quarter.
IT companies can be members of HTP: producing software, improving existing software, working for the export of information technology, etc. Initial registration in the Park provides for membership for six months, after which it is necessary to submit a report that the company’s activities comply with the requirements of the economic zone. If so, the membership becomes perpetual.
Kyrgyzstan is a member of the EAEU
The country is a full member of the Eurasian Union, which gives undoubted advantages. In particular, Russians and citizens of other countries included in the association can enter Kyrgyzstan without visas and passports. Companies from these states have the right to open affiliates by submitting to the regulatory authorities only a profit report. Retained earnings tax is not paid if the profit is more than 10 million rubles.
Kyrgyzstan should undoubtedly be of interest to companies that intend to expand their business not only in Central but also in Southeast Asia. This state is not included in the list of offshore zones, and its reputation does not raise any doubts among the tax authorities of various countries.
